Brand new drive - didn't format it in any way. Fitted network adaptor to HDD. Slipped it into PS2. Plugged in cables, put in HD Advance v3.0, loaded up, it asked me if I wanted to format the drive, select yes, wait a few seconds (as the drive has not been formatted, will be longer, if the drive has been formatted before), then I used the built-in HD Advance server (boot up PS2 with HD Advance disk in drive, and when the PlayStation2 logo comes up, hold down any button on the control pad) and HDL-Dumb on my PC to transfer some games to the HDD (this method of transferring games over a network, is a lot slower than copying games straight from CD/DVD, A 2-3GB game, takes approx. 35 Mins to transfer from the PC to the PS2 HDD, but doesn't put any stress on the PS2 laser, and is cheaper and easier than buying a HDD enclosure, and having to remove it from the PS2, everytime you want to install a game, which increases the wear and tear on the pins in the connectors on the HDD.
